| Ibn al-Jawzi: A Lifetime of Da'wah -
Abuz-Zubair |
| A biographical note on one of the famous medieval Hanbali scholars, known as Ibn al-Jawzi, who began his preaching career at the age of ten, thereby dedicating his entire life for da’wah, until he died at the age of eithy-six. The article briefly looks at his education, preaching career, his trial followed by his death; as it also analyses his criticisms of various ills in his society, as well as others’ criticisms of him on several issues. |

| Sahnoon - The Legendary Maliki Scholar of Qairawan -
Hassan Ahmad |
| The famous Maliki jurist of Qairawan, author of the Mudawwanah the single most important Maliki reference. |
